The detenue namely Amir Shafi Bhat Son of Mohammad Shafi Bhat resident of Karimabad Tehsil, Pulwama, through his father Mohammad Shafi Bhat, seeks quashment of detention order No. 17/DMP/PSA/2019 dated 15.03.2019 issued by the District Magistrate, Pulwama, with consequent prayer for release of the detenue forthwith.
2. The detention order, inter alia, is challenged on the grounds:
(b) That the detenue has not been provided the material forming basis of the detention order, to make an effective representation against his detention order;
(c) That the grounds of detention have not been furnished to the detenue in a language which he understood.
(d) That the detention order suffers from non-application of mind as the Detaining Authority did not take note of the fact that the detenue had been in the preventive detention and was discharged also of the allegations forming basis of such detention.
